Enter Shikari Cancel North American Tours

Enter Shikari have cancelled their North American tours due to visa issues. The band issued the following statement:

“Hello USA & Canada.

We wish we were here with better news. Unfortunately, despite best efforts at our end, due to ongoing visa issues that look extremely unlikely to be sorted before some massive financial decisions need to be made, we’re in the position where we have to cancel both legs of the planned touring in North America this year, along with our Warped Tour and Summerfest appearances.

If you know us, you know that this isn’t a decision taken lightly and we’re gutted that we’re not able to be with you in 2026. We’re already starting the process of trying to make plans jor 2027 but, with uncertainty around the timeframes getting visas secured, we did not want to simply postpone and reschedule these shows, hence full cancellation and refunding of ticket purchases.

Once again, we apologise for this situation which is out of our control, and we thank you for your continued support. We were really looking forward to bringing “Lose Your Self” to you, and we hope to have better news regarding that sooner rather than later.

Thank you. ES x”
